FINAL FREELANCER BRIEF – BUILD & DEPLOY PLATFORM (1 HOUR)
Project focus: Child Rights Platform (React Web App)
Hosted by: Client (domain + webspace already handled)
Payment model: Swish link (quarterly, renewable manually)
Deadline: Complete and deploy in 1 hour
⸻
1. PURPOSE
You’re deploying the first prototype for a platform that supports children’s rights and families in crisis. The system allows:
• Secure BBIC/document upload (e.g. reports, photos)
• AI-style feedback (mock only for now)
• Auto-deletion of sensitive material
• Educational content and simulations
• Membership model: 12 months commitment – 57 SEK per quarter
⸻
2. MEMBERSHIP STRUCTURE (TEMPORARY SETUP)
• Users commit to 12 months
• They receive a Swish payment link every 3 months
• No automatic billing (for now)
• The Swish number is provided by the client
• Membership unlocks:
• BBIC upload + analysis
• Support resources
• Future activities (see section 5)
This part will later be replaced with Stripe subscription billing.
⸻
3. TECHNICAL TASKS (TO COMPLETE NOW)
You will receive:
• A .zip containing full React frontend
• Tailwind + shadcn UI preconfigured
• All text, logic, UI in place
You must:
• Deploy via Vercel
• Deliver a working live link
• Ensure responsiveness
• Prepare architecture for mobile app extension
Pages include:
• BBIC upload + fake AI result
• Checklist: “What to expect with social services”
• Simulated dialogue questions
• “Become a Donator” section
⸻
4. DO NOT BUILD (YET)
• No login/auth
• No backend
• No database
• No Stripe/Swish integration
• No permanent storage or real AI
⸻
5. COMING FEATURES (FOR CONTEXT ONLY)
These will be built later, not by you now:
• Member portal: includes activity booking, BBIC history (session-based), document feedback
• Child insurance hub: handpicked insurers reviewed by team
• Support Family System: register as or request weekend/stress-relief hosting
• Camps & activities: summer programs, outings for children in need
⸻
6. DELIVERABLES
• Live deployed site (via Vercel or other)
• GitHub repo (optional)
• Quick note: what’s done and what’s missing
• Confirm it’s responsive and extendable (PWA/app-ready)
